编程上线是什么意思啊
-
编程上线是指将编写好的程序代码部署到服务器或互联网上,使其能够在用户端正常运行和访问的过程。在编程上线之前,开发人员会经过一系列的开发、测试和优化工作,确保程序的功能正常、性能稳定,并且符合用户需求。
编程上线通常包括以下几个步骤:
-
代码提交:开发人员将编写好的代码提交到代码版本管理系统(如Git),以便对代码进行版本控制和协作开发。
-
编译构建:根据项目的需求,使用编译器或构建工具对代码进行编译和构建,生成可执行文件或可部署的代码文件。
-
测试环境部署:将编译好的代码部署到测试环境中,进行功能测试、性能测试、兼容性测试等,以确保程序在不同环境下的稳定性和可靠性。
-
代码审核:开发团队会对代码进行审核,检查代码的质量、风格和安全性,确保代码符合编程规范和最佳实践。
-
生产环境部署:经过测试和审核的代码会被部署到生产环境中,供用户访问和使用。在部署过程中,需要关注服务器配置、数据库连接、网络安全等因素,以确保程序的正常运行。
-
监控和维护:一旦程序上线,开发团队会持续监控程序的运行状态和性能指标,及时发现并修复潜在问题。同时,根据用户的反馈和需求,进行程序的维护和更新。
编程上线是将软件开发的成果实际应用于生产环境的过程,对于开发人员来说,是一个重要的里程碑。通过编程上线,用户可以使用开发人员所提供的功能和服务,从而实现各种个性化需求和业务目标。
1年前 -
-
编程上线是指将开发完成的软件、网站或应用程序发布到实际的使用环境中,让用户可以开始使用的过程。具体来说,编程上线包括以下几个步骤:
-
测试和修复:在上线之前,开发团队会对软件进行全面的测试,以确保其稳定性和功能完备性。测试过程中可能会发现一些bug或其他问题,开发人员需要修复这些问题,确保软件的正常运行。
-
部署和配置:在上线之前,开发团队需要将软件部署到服务器或云平台上。这包括设置服务器环境、安装必要的软件和库,并进行相关的配置,以确保软件在服务器上能够正常运行。
-
数据迁移:如果软件需要使用数据库存储数据,那么在上线之前需要进行数据迁移。这包括将开发环境中的数据导入到生产环境中,以确保用户在上线后可以正常访问之前的数据。
-
监控和日志:在上线后,开发团队需要设置监控系统,以便实时监测软件的运行状态和性能指标。此外,还需要设置日志系统,记录软件的运行日志,以便在出现问题时进行排查和分析。
-
客户端更新:如果软件是一个客户端应用程序,那么在上线后,用户需要下载和安装更新的版本。开发团队需要确保更新的版本能够自动安装并且不会影响用户的数据和设置。
编程上线是一个关键的步骤,对于软件的稳定性和用户体验至关重要。在上线之后,开发团队还需要持续监控和维护软件,及时修复bug和添加新功能,以确保用户的满意度和软件的持续发展。
1年前 -
-
编程上线是指将编写好的程序或软件发布到线上服务器,使其可以被用户访问和使用的过程。在编程上线之前,需要经过一系列的步骤和操作,以确保程序能够正常运行并满足用户的需求。
下面是编程上线的一般流程和操作步骤:
-
确定需求和目标:在编程上线之前,需要明确程序的需求和目标,以便于制定相应的计划和策略。
-
设计架构和界面:根据需求,设计程序的整体架构和界面,包括数据库设计、功能模块划分、界面设计等。
-
编写代码:根据设计的架构和界面,编写相应的代码,实现程序的功能。
-
单元测试:在编程过程中,可以进行单元测试,对每个模块进行测试,确保其功能的正确性。
-
集成测试:将所有模块整合到一起进行测试,确保各个模块之间的协同工作正常。
-
修复bug:在测试过程中,可能会发现程序存在一些问题或bug,需要进行修复。
-
性能优化:对程序进行性能优化,提高程序的响应速度和稳定性。
-
部署服务器:选择合适的服务器环境,将程序部署到服务器上。
-
数据迁移:如果需要迁移数据,将现有数据迁移到线上服务器中。
-
配置环境:配置服务器环境,包括安装所需的软件和配置相应的参数。
-
部署程序:将编写好的程序上传到服务器上,配置相应的文件和权限。
-
测试上线:在线上服务器上进行最后的测试,确保程序在线上环境中正常运行。
-
数据备份:对线上服务器的数据进行备份,以防数据丢失或损坏。
-
上线发布:将程序正式发布到线上服务器上,使其可以被用户访问和使用。
-
监控和维护:上线后需要进行程序的监控和维护,及时发现和解决问题,确保程序的正常运行。
编程上线是一个重要的环节,需要严格按照流程和步骤进行操作,以确保程序的质量和稳定性。同时,上线后还需要进行后续的监控和维护,及时修复bug和优化性能,以提供更好的用户体验。
1年前 -